Large Japanese Imari Porcelain Charger, 17th/18th C. Border consists of alternating stylized dark blue designs filled with orange white chrysanthemums and mythical lions and birds. Center with two intersecting squares forming an 8-point star framing a Japanese lady sitting before a screen or house with tree blossom background. Provenance: Ex. Collection Nana and Tony Horton. Size: 21.5'' x 21.5'' x 3.75'' (55 x 55 x 10 cm).
